Output 8e6493eefe3ddb9e9ff331ade08ece2742e73efd56a5e2ab803aff9a8fcd9286:0

value
105098
script pubkey
OP_0 OP_PUSHBYTES_20 f3dacce92a79415492b849a301e0d96575859777
address
bc1q70dve6f209q4fy4cfx3srcxev46ct9mh0ezk9w
transaction
8e6493eefe3ddb9e9ff331ade08ece2742e73efd56a5e2ab803aff9a8fcd9286
confirmations
332159
spent
true